Pali Bhat / The Keyword:
Google consolidates its payment offerings, including Android Pay and Google Wallet, under a single brand: Google Pay  —  If you've ever paid for groceries with Android Pay, used Chrome to automatically fill in your payment info, or purchased an app on Google Play, then you've already experienced …
Wall Street Journal:
Sources: AT&T has walked away from a deal to sell smartphones made by Huawei, a partnership that was expected to be announced on Tuesday at CES  —  Reversal is set back for Chinese electronics giant's hopes to crack U.S. market  —  AT&T Inc. T .24% has walked away from a deal …

Janko Rottgers / Variety:
HTC unveils Vive Pro VR headset with 2880x1600 resolution, a 78% increase over current Vive, and wireless adapter, so customers can lose the wired PC connection  —  HTC used its virtual reality (VR) keynote at CES in Las Vegas Monday to unveil an updated version of its Vive virtual reality headset …
Sara Salinas / CNBC:
GoPro issues weak guidance, drops CEO cash compensation to $1, will cut staff by 20%, exit drone business; CEO says he'd consider selling firm; stock down ~15%  —  GoPro lowered fourth quarter guidance Monday and confirmed layoffs of at least 250 employees.  —  Shares were halted in premarket trading.
Alex Kantrowitz / BuzzFeed:
Facebook says it's sunsetting M as a standalone concierge bot, but its context-based suggestions will live on inside Messenger conversations  —  Facebook's standalone concierge bot M will soon be no more.  —  On Jan. 19, Facebook is sunsetting the initial version of M, which has been available in closed beta since fall 2015.
Romain Dillet / TechCrunch:
Apple releases macOS 10.13.2 supplemental update and iOS 11.2.2 with security improvements to Safari and WebKit to mitigate Spectre vulnerability  —  Apple just released iOS 11.2.2 with some Safari and WebKit improvements to mitigate the Spectre vulnerability. macOS is also receiving an update.
TechCrunch:
Sources: Telegram to launch Telegram Open Network on new blockchain with native Gram cryptocurrency, ICO pre-sale of $500M, with only real fiat currency buy-ins  —  Encrypted messaging startup Telegram plans to launch its own blockchain platform and native cryptocurrency, powering payments on its chat app and beyond.

Devin Coldewey / TechCrunch:
After breach exposing millions of parents and kids, toymaker VTech handed a $650K fine by FTC  —  VTech, the maker of smart toys whose poor security practices exposed data from millions of parents and children, has been slapped on the wrist by the FTC to the tune of $650,000 and probation.
